Job Title / Role
Senior Software Engineer - Java Developer
Mandatory Skills
Spring boot, Spring MVC, Micro Services, REST API, Angular
Client Interview Needed for Selection (Yes / No)
Detailed JD (Pl share the Detailed Description, 1 liner JD will not work)
- 8+ Years of development experience in Spring boot, Spring MVC, Micro Services, REST API, Kafka integrations, Oracle ADF11g / 12C Angular and Java technologies.
- Involved in Requirement Analysis, Estimation, Detailed Design, development, Unit Testing / System Testing, defect fixing.
- Excellent Hands-on experience with Java frameworks like Spring MVC, Spring Boot, Struts etc.
- Extensive working experience with modern build and deployment tools on cloud with CI / CD build automation tools, Maven, Jenkins and uDeploy and production deployments with WebLogic, JBoss and Apache Tomcat servers.
- Experience in Apache Kafka message implementations and their integrations
- Good working experience in Java and Spring boot microservices deployed into Docker containers.
- Very good hands-on experience in creating and integrating web services into Web applications.
- Experienced in MVC Architecture using Oracle Application Development Framework (Oracle ADF). Good knowledge of Oracle ADF Framework on the Oracle Fusion Middleware Platform.
- Extensively worked on Oracle ADF Business Components (EO, VO, View Link, Entity Association, and AM) and faces.
- Good exposure in implementing ADF security, internationalization, and client interface methods.
- Strong Communication skills and a good team player.
- Good interpersonal and communication skills, commitment, result oriented, hardworking with a quest and zeal to learn new technologies and undertake challenging tasks.